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from Dambulla, head north on the A9 highway for about 30 km. After reaching the town of Kurunegala, follow the signs towards R887. Continue straight on R887 for approximately 10 km until you reach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ya. There is a parking area available near the entrance.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ya by public transport, take a bus from Dambulla to Kurunegala. Buses run frequently and the fare is around 100 LKR. Once in Kurunegala, transfer to a local bus heading towards Yapahuva. The fare for this leg is about 50 LKR. Ask the driver to drop you off at the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ya stop, which is about 1 km from the temple. You may need to walk a short distance to reach the entrance.

  • Taxi or Ride-Hailing Service

    For a more comfortable option, consider hiring a taxi or using a ride-hailing service from Kurunegala or Dambulla. The cost from Dambulla to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ya is approximately 3000 LKR. Ensure to negotiate or confirm the fare before starting your journey. The drive will take around 45 minutes.

Discover more about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ya

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ya stands as a testament to the rich cultural heritage and spiritual significance of Buddhism in Sri Lanka. Nestled in a serene landscape, this ancient temple is renowned for its exquisite stone carvings and intricate architecture that date back centuries. As you approach the temple, the grandeur of the entrance captures your attention, adorned with detailed sculptures that narrate stories from Buddhist lore. The temple complex is expansive, inviting visitors to explore its various shrines, each reflecting different facets of Buddhist teachings and artistry. The tranquility of the surroundings adds to the overall experience, making it an ideal spot for meditation and reflection. Inside Yapahuva Rajamaha Viharaya, you will find a peaceful ambiance that invites contemplation. The main shrine houses a magnificent statue of the Buddha, radiating serenity and inspiring visitors to embrace the teachings of compassion and mindfulness. The temple is not merely a tourist attraction; it is a living heritage site where local worshippers come to pay their respects and seek spiritual solace. The community around the temple often engages in cultural events and rituals, providing visitors with a glimpse into the vibrant traditions that continue to thrive here. As you wander through the temple grounds, take a moment to appreciate the meticulous craftsmanship of the stonework, which reflects the dedication and artistry of ancient artisans. The site is also surrounded by lush greenery, offering a perfect backdrop for photography and leisurely walks.
